    I. INTRODUCTION Gastroenteritis is an inflammation of the stomach and intestinal tract that primarily affects the small bowel. The major clinical manifestations are diarrhea of varying degrees and abdominal pain and cramping. Associated clinical manifestations are nauseas‚ vomiting‚ fever‚ anorexia‚ distention‚ tenesmus (straining on defecation) and borborygmi (hyperactive bowel sounds) (Black‚ Joyce M.‚ Hawks Jane Hokanson.‚ (2009).     I. INTRODUCTION Background and rationale of the study: One of the leading cases of musculoskeletal trauma is fracture. Fractures are any break in the continuity of the bone. It usually occurs when the stress placed on a bone is greater than the bone can absorb. Muscles‚ blood vessels‚ nerves‚ tendons‚ joints and other organs may be injured when fracture occurs (Nettina‚ Sandra B. 2006).
